Calibration and validation of the Land Use Scanner allocation algorithms

5 Calibration and validation of the Land Use Scanner allocation algorithms The Land Use Scanner is a spatial model that simulates future land use. Since its development in 1997, it has been applied in many policy-related land-use projects. In 2005, a completely revised version became available. In this version, land use can be modelled on a reduced scale, the smallest resolution now being 100 metres. Furthermore, the new version offers the possibility to model homogenous or discrete cells (containing only one type of land use) in addition to the heterogeneous or continuous cells (with more types of land use per cell), that were already available in the previous version. Each of these model versions uses its own algorithm to allocate land-use types to individual cells. In this report, both algorithms are described and their spatial allocation performance is calibrated using multinomial logistic regression, to specify the weights of the factors included in the local cell-based definition of suitability. Furthermore, the two model algorithms were validated by applying the calibrated suitability definition in a subsequent time period. This validation exercise indicates that both model algorithms provide sensible spatial patterns. In fact, the two different modelling approaches produce very comparable results, given equal starting points. In general, we conclude that the model is well-suited to simulate possible future spatial patterns in the scenario or policy-optimisation studies that are typically carried out by the Netherlands Environmental Assessment Agency. The current focus on the spatial allocation behaviour of the model implies that additional modelling aspects relating to the complete modelling chain in which the Land Use Scanner is applied, are not considered. These and other more conceptual modelling issues are covered in the model improvement project that the Netherlands Environmental Assessment Agency started in 2008.
